Command line application created in python with json and sqlite to easy store password. The stored data will be encrypted so only the person with master key will be able to access it.
The data will be stored at the execution location. So if you execute the program within USB drive path, the data will be stored in the drive. You can take your data anywhere with this.
- Note : The data will be stored at the execution path, so keep in mind where you execute/call program from.
From PyPI
pip install pyfort
From github
# Clone project
git clone https://github.com/a-tharva/fort && cd fort
# Installation
python3 setup.py install
# Run setup
fort
fort
> Login # Already created account
> insert # insert into database
> display # display whole database
> get # get selected password and decrypt it
> logout # logout of current acount
> Signup # Create new account
> Erase # Delete account!!!
> Ctrl+C # Exit
